*758In each proceeding: Order affirmed; no opinion.

Concur: Chief Judge Conway and Judges Dye, Fuld, Froessel, Burke and Botein*. Judge Van Voorhis concurs upon the ground that there was no compliance with subdivision 4 of section 137 of the Election Law.

Designated pursuant to section 5 of article VI of the State Constitution in the temporary absence of Judge Desmond,
